Comprehending Cash Property Sales
Cash home sales refer to the method in which a home is sold directly to a purchaser who can provide the full purchase price upfront avoiding the need for financing or a loan. This kind of sale tends to streamline the home-selling process, eliminating many of the complexities that traditional transactions entail, including delaying for loan approvals or managing with appraisals that may delay closing. This can be particularly appealing to sellers looking for a prompt solution to their real estate predicament.
One of the most significant benefits of selling a property for cash is the quickness at which the deal can be finalized. In many instances, direct home sales can close in a span of days, compared to the weeks or months common of conventional transactions. look what i found can be crucial for property owners facing urgent situations, including job relocations, divorce, or financial difficulties. Moreover, sellers often value the ease involved, as cash transactions usually require less paperwork and fewer conditions.
However, it is essential to note that while the prospect of a cash sale is appealing, vendors should be cautious and knowledgeable. Not all cash purchasers are equal; some may propose significantly lower prices based on the property’s state or market factors. Comprehending the cash sale process, including how cash purchasers determine home values, will help sellers make informed decisions and avoid potential pitfalls when choosing the appropriate cash home purchasing company.
Advantages and Disadvantages of Cash Sales
A key benefit of conducting a cash sale for your property is the quickness of the deal. Cash buyers can close quickly, typically in just a week or two, which is significantly more rapid compared to traditional sales that may take months. This is especially beneficial for homeowners who need to relocate quickly or are facing financial difficulties, such as foreclosure, where time is of the essence. Additionally, cash sales minimize the risk of deals collapsing due to financing issues, providing sellers with increased peace of mind.
An additional advantage is the possibility of saving on closing costs. Traditional home sales typically come with various fees and expenses, such as origination fees for loans, appraisal costs, and inspections. In cash transactions, a lot of these expenses can be minimized or avoided altogether, allowing sellers to keep a larger portion of their earnings. Furthermore, selling a home as-is is more common in cash transactions, meaning sellers can bypass costly repairs and renovations, simplifying the selling process.
On the flip side, there are also disadvantages to consider. Cash offers can sometimes be below the market rate, as cash buyers typically seek reductions for the convenience of a quick sale. This could result in a lower overall profit for the homeowner compared to pursuing a traditional sale. Additionally, although cash sales can expedite the process, they can also draw in less serious buyers or investors primarily focused on making quick profits, which may lead to complications in the selling experience. Thus, it’s essential to consider these advantages and disadvantages before making a decision to sell for cash.
Exploring the Cash Home Sale Procedure
Divesting your house for money involves a streamlined method that can conserve you hours and provide you with rapid economic help. The primary step commences with investigating and locating a reputable cash home buying business. Look for companies with favorable feedback, openness in their conduct, and a strong track record in your regional market. It’s essential to collect several cash proposals to verify you are receiving a reasonable rate for your property. A trustworthy firm will determine your house's value based on its existing condition and industry trends without concealed charges.

Once you've picked a cash purchaser, you will proceed to the discussion stage. This is where you review the offer, explain any terms, and confirm that you grasp how the transaction will continue. Be set to provide any required records, such as the deed and any details regarding the home's condition. The perk of a cash transaction is that it often eliminates the need for lengthy valuations or evaluations, which adds to the overall swiftness of the process.
Once agreeing on the sale, you will advance toward finalization. This stage involves finalizing the paperwork with the cash purchasing company, and you can anticipate concluding the transaction in as little as a week. On the finalization day, you will execute the necessary forms and obtain cash remuneration, facilitating the move.
